Holton Wrestling and Coach Cully Jackson Honored

Fresh on winning back-to-back Class 4A team championships with his Holton Wildcats, Coach Cully Jackson has been selected to lead the Kansas Team in the U.S. Army Classic wrestling dual on March 11th at Kansas City Kansas Community College.  Jackson was selected by the U.S. Army Metro Classic Wrestling Committee for his ability to coach and relate to young wrestlers. 

Cully was also presented the KWCA 2013-14 Class 4A High School Wrestling "Coach of the Year" during the state tournament in Salina last weekend for the second year in a row. 

 “It justifies everything we did last year,” Holton head coach Cullen Jackson said. “Last year was kind of a different year. We did it with a lot of fifth place guys and guys coming through the back door. This year’s group really wanted to make sure they let everybody know we were legit.”

Since Coach Jackson arrived at Holton High School four years ago, the Mat Cats have won all four Big 7 League wrestling titles and finished with a 53-4 dual record, without any league dual loss.  The 2014 Regional Title was the first in school history, and the back-to-back state team titles are also the first for Holton High Wrestling.   

The senior class won over 900 individual matches in their four years and placed 1st in 19 tournaments as a team.  Individual career records for varsity seniors were:  Jonah Lutz - 112-32, Andrew Rieschick - 132-25, Kyle Mick - 77-50, Clayton Folk - 41-41, Bradley Hooper - 63-42, Cooper Zeller - 83-27.
